SRE & DevOps in the Cloud Era: Metrics That Matter

February 3, 2026

Introduction – The Cloud Era and the Need for SRE & DevOps Metrics

The shift to cloud-native architectures has transformed the way organizations design, deploy, and operate software. The speed of innovation, coupled with customer expectations for reliability and seamless performance, demands that enterprises adopt a robust Site Reliability Engineering (SRE) and DevOps culture. While adopting DevOps practices accelerates development cycles, merely implementing automation pipelines is not enough. To truly drive business value, organizations need measurable, actionable metrics that guide decisions, ensure reliability, and align technical performance with business outcomes.

SRE, pioneered by Google, combines software engineering and operations to ensure highly reliable systems at scale. DevOps complements this by fostering collaboration between development and operations teams, promoting automation, continuous integration, and continuous delivery. In a cloud environment, where resources scale dynamically and services are distributed, monitoring and metrics are not just optional—they are strategic levers for business success.

Metrics provide visibility into the health, performance, and efficiency of systems. Without proper metrics, organizations risk deploying code that may introduce failures, degrade user experience, or create operational inefficiencies. As cloud adoption grows, metrics become a language through which reliability, productivity, and customer experience can be quantified, communicated, and optimized.

This whitepaper explores the critical metrics that modern organizations should track in SRE and DevOps initiatives. It provides a structured framework for understanding SLOs, SLIs, automation effectiveness, and reliability KPIs, enabling enterprises to align cloud operations with business objectives.

Understanding SRE Principles and Their Relevance in the Cloud

Site Reliability Engineering (SRE) redefines traditional operations by integrating engineering practices to enhance system reliability. At its core, SRE introduces a structured approach to error budgets, service-level objectives (SLOs), and service-level indicators (SLIs), enabling organizations to balance innovation velocity with operational stability.

In the cloud era, systems are increasingly complex: microservices architectures, container orchestration, serverless deployments, and multi-cloud environments introduce a level of dynamism that makes traditional monitoring insufficient. SRE principles help organizations adopt proactive reliability management, where incidents are not just reactive events but opportunities to improve resilience.

A key aspect of SRE is the error budget concept, which quantifies the acceptable level of risk for a system. This allows teams to innovate confidently while maintaining reliability commitments. For example, if a service has a 99.9% uptime SLO, the remaining 0.1% constitutes the error budget, guiding release strategies and prioritization of reliability improvements.

By adopting SRE practices in the cloud, organizations can ensure that systems scale reliably, maintain predictable performance, and align technology operations with strategic business goals. Metrics derived from SRE frameworks provide actionable insights into system health, guiding decision-making and resource allocation.

The Role of Metrics in DevOps Transformation

DevOps transformation is not merely about tool adoption—it is about cultural and process change. Metrics play a pivotal role in this transformation by providing visibility, fostering accountability, and enabling continuous improvement. They help bridge the gap between development and operations teams, ensuring alignment around shared objectives.

Key DevOps metrics include:

  • Lead Time for Changes: Measures the time from code commit to production deployment, indicating agility and efficiency of development pipelines.
  • Deployment Frequency: Tracks how often new code is released, reflecting the pace of innovation.
  • Change Failure Rate: Captures the proportion of deployments that result in incidents or rollbacks, guiding risk management strategies.
  • Mean Time to Recovery (MTTR): Measures the time taken to restore services after a failure, reflecting operational resilience.

By systematically tracking these metrics, organizations gain insights into the health of their DevOps practices. For instance, high deployment frequency combined with low change failure rates indicates a mature, stable pipeline. Conversely, slow recovery times may highlight weaknesses in incident response or automation coverage.

Metrics also support continuous feedback loops, allowing teams to iteratively optimize processes. By measuring performance against predefined objectives, DevOps and SRE teams can prioritize efforts that maximize value, minimize risk, and enhance user experience.

Service-Level Indicators (SLIs) and Service-Level Objectives (SLOs)

SLIs and SLOs form the foundation of SRE measurement practices. Service-Level Indicators are specific, measurable signals of system behavior, such as request latency, error rates, or system throughput. They provide granular visibility into service performance.

Service-Level Objectives, on the other hand, are targets set for SLIs, defining acceptable levels of reliability. For example, a cloud API may have an SLI of request latency, with an SLO of 95th percentile under 200 milliseconds. Meeting this SLO ensures users experience consistent performance.

Together, SLIs and SLOs:

  • Align technical performance with business expectations: Users care about experience; SLIs quantify it.
  • Guide prioritization: Error budgets derived from SLOs inform whether to focus on new features or reliability improvements.
  • Enable proactive incident management: Trends in SLIs can predict failures before they impact customers.

For cloud-native environments, it is critical to define SLIs that reflect real-world user experience, rather than system-centric metrics alone. Metrics like latency, availability, throughput, and error rate should be closely monitored and benchmarked, providing a quantitative foundation for decision-making.

Automation Metrics – Measuring Pipeline Efficiency

Automation is the backbone of DevOps in cloud environments. From CI/CD pipelines to automated testing and deployment, metrics help assess how effectively automation accelerates delivery while maintaining quality.

Key automation metrics include:

  • Pipeline Success Rate: Percentage of automated builds and deployments that succeed without manual intervention.
  • Test Coverage and Pass Rate: Measures the effectiveness of automated testing in identifying defects early.
  • Cycle Time per Stage: Duration of each stage in the CI/CD pipeline, highlighting bottlenecks.
  • Rollback Frequency: Incidents requiring manual rollback indicate gaps in automation reliability.

Automation metrics enable organizations to optimize pipeline performance, reduce manual effort, and minimize operational risks. By integrating these metrics into dashboards and reporting frameworks, teams can continuously monitor efficiency, identify bottlenecks, and implement process improvements.

Furthermore, automation metrics are key enablers for scaling DevOps practices across multiple teams and environments, ensuring consistent delivery standards and predictable outcomes in cloud operations.

Reliability KPIs – Quantifying System Stability

Reliability KPIs translate operational data into business-impact insights. They quantify system stability, helping organizations measure how well their cloud services meet user expectations.

Critical reliability KPIs include:

  • Availability/Uptime: Percentage of time a service is operational and accessible.
  • Incident Rate: Number of incidents affecting service quality over a period.
  • Mean Time Between Failures (MTBF): Measures average duration between system failures.
  • Customer Impact Metrics: User-reported downtime, SLA compliance, and experience degradation.

Reliability KPIs allow organizations to balance speed and stability, ensuring rapid delivery does not compromise service quality. In the cloud era, where systems are distributed and dynamic, these KPIs provide visibility into the resilience of applications, infrastructure, and network components.

Tracking reliability KPIs also supports continuous improvement initiatives, guiding investments in automation, monitoring, redundancy, and failover mechanisms, ultimately enhancing business credibility and user trust.

Integrating Metrics into Cloud Operations

For metrics to be actionable, they must be integrated into operational processes and decision-making. This involves:

  • Centralized Monitoring Dashboards: Aggregating SLIs, SLOs, automation metrics, and reliability KPIs in real time.
  • Alerting and Incident Management: Defining thresholds for automated alerts, ensuring rapid response.
  • Data-Driven Decision Loops: Using metrics to guide release planning, capacity scaling, and architectural changes.
  • Cross-Team Transparency: Sharing metrics across development, operations, and business teams to foster collaboration and accountability.

Cloud-native tools like Prometheus, Grafana, Datadog, New Relic, and AWS CloudWatch provide capabilities for real-time tracking and visualization. Leveraging these tools, organizations can identify trends, detect anomalies, and make proactive adjustments to maintain reliability and efficiency.

Integrating metrics into cloud operations ensures that organizations move from reactive firefighting to predictive, intelligence-driven reliability management, enabling sustainable growth and innovation.

Conclusion – Metrics as a Strategic Advantage

In the cloud era, SRE and DevOps metrics are no longer operational niceties—they are strategic differentiators. By systematically tracking SLIs, SLOs, automation metrics, and reliability KPIs, organizations gain the ability to:

  • Drive faster, safer software releases
  • Align technology performance with business objectives
  • Optimize operational efficiency and reduce risk
  • Enhance customer satisfaction and trust

Metrics provide a language of reliability, enabling teams to quantify performance, prioritize initiatives, and foster a culture of continuous improvement. Organizations that master SRE and DevOps metrics not only improve system stability but also gain a competitive advantage by delivering consistent, high-quality digital experiences in the cloud era.

Xevyte’s Approach: At Xevyte, we help enterprises implement metrics-driven SRE and DevOps strategies that scale with cloud environments. By combining deep technical expertise with data-driven insights, we enable organizations to achieve operational excellence, minimize downtime, and maximize customer satisfaction.

Share

Sticky Contact Button